A 0.2% increase in production might seem like a small goal, but when applied to a mid-sized recycled paper mill, it can translate into significant revenue gains. For example, consider a mill producing 400,000 tons of paper per year—this 0.2% boost can lead to an additional 800 tons of paper, or ~€500,000 in additional production value, depending on the market.
To achieve such improvements, it's crucial to focus on areas that can deliver consistent, incremental efficiency gains. In many cases, these areas lie within the mill’s mill yard and warehouse operations, where manual processes, inefficient tracking, and lack of real-time visibility can hinder production flow.

One of the core features of YardManager is its ability to track and display real-time information on raw material feed to each conveyor. This ensures that the right mix of different grades are always put to each conveyor, reducing the risk of inconsistencies and improving the quality of pulp slurry.
Forklift or wheel loader drivers are given live visibility of production orders and actual amounts moved to conveyors. This eliminates the guesswork and ensures the right materials are placed on conveyors at the right time. By continuously monitoring feed-to-conveyor data, the system also helps mills achieve a more homogeneous mix of pulp, which is crucial for consistent quality.
Manual mill yard inventories are a thing of the past with YardManager. The system provides a dynamic, map-based view of the entire mill yard and warehouse. This visual representation allows operators to quickly locate bales based on critical attributes such as grade, quality, and storage time, eliminating time-consuming searches.
Due to YardManager’s integration with various weighing devices and GNSS receivers, every forklift movement—whether unloading bales to a bay or placing them on conveyors—is automatically tracked. This data includes weight and all information from the load of lorry, providing up-to-date inventory reports and insights that enable better decision-making.
As a result, mill yard supervisors or production managers no longer need to rely on manual bookkeeping to track raw material movements. Instead, they can access accurate, real-time consumption data, helping to predict pulp quality and trace back any quality issues.
